JOB PURPOSE:

This is Facilities technology work related to the operation of microprocessor-controlled systems and equipment within health care facilities to ensure that the patient environment is appropriately controlled and maintained. Work is performed on systems and equipment that prevent health care acquired infections and the control of infectious diseases, as well as systems that support life safety and security among patients, staff and visitors.

Duties include installing, programming, testing, calibrating, monitoring, modifying, performing inspection and preventative maintenance (IPM) and emergency repairs on a diverse range of electronic and computer-controlled systems and equipment that promote the efficient, effective and safe delivery of health care services to ensure optimal care outcomes for patients. Systems and equipment include but are not limited to: building management automation systems, HVAC environmental and infection control systems, life safety alarm and communication systems, Medical Device Reprocessing equipment, particle testing and pressurization of surgical theatres.

Electronics Engineering Technologists read and interpret detailed manuals and schematic circuity to diagnose, analyze, troubleshoot and resolve complex system and equipment issues. Employees estimate costs of projects and provide technical input, comments and advice on construction/redevelopment projects requiring new electronic controls and equipment.

Employees of this classification work collaboratively to support other tradespersons and outside contractors on the electronic/instrumentation controls components of equipment. They may be required to provide technical assistance, instructions and training to other clinical users, and provide and orientation to other employees.
